Soak up the sunshine and wide-open space at this 3-bedroom, 3-bath Sevierville vacation rental, tucked into the peaceful foothills of the Great Smoky Mountains. Spend your days unwinding in the hot tub, swapping stories around the fire, or making drinks at the outdoor bar. When adventure calls, ride coasters at Dollywood or take in sunny views from Gatlinburg’s SkyBridge before returning to your cabin retreat!
- 5 miles to Cedar Falls Nature Walk
- 5-6 miles to museums: Hollywood Wax Museum, Dinosaur Walk Museum, TITANIC Museum Attraction
- 10 miles to Dollywood
- 11 miles to Great Smoky Mountain National Park
- 14 miles to SkyBridge Gatlinburg & Gatlinburg Space Needle
- 29 miles to McGhee Tyson Airport
We have been coming to the mountains for 13 years and this was by far the best cabin we have ever stayed in. There was plenty of space for our group of 12. There was plenty for everyone to enjoy. We had ages 3 to 67 and everyone had a great time. We had several visits from the bears thst are around there. The kids loved watching him play in the yard.
The cabin is gorgeous. Inside is exactly as advertised in the pictures. The view is some of the best in the area. It's 60 acres of private owned land with no neighbors. The road in is a little rough if your not used to driving in that terrain. I would highly suggest a truck or suv. Compact and sports cars will definitely not make the trip to the top.
The check in/out process is seamless. Simple email and/or text message and you are set to go. I highly recommend this cabin if you want to be close to the Pigeon forge area but want to be secluded in the mountains.
